+The conversion from control sequence to byte sequence for enc\TeX is
+implemented here. Of course, the simplest way is to implement an array
+of string pointers with |hash_size| length, but we assume that only a
+few control sequences will need to be converted. So |mubyte_cswrite|,
+an array with only 128 items, is used. The items point to the token
+lists. First token includes a csname number and the second points the
+string to be output. The third token includes the number of another
+csname and fourth token its pointer to the string etc. We need to do
+the sequential searching in one of the 128 token lists.

+@ Auxiliary functions/procedures for enc\TeX{} (by Petr Olsak) follow.
+These functions implement the \.{\\mubyte} code to convert
+the multibytes in |buffer| to one byte or to one control
+sequence. These functions manipulate a mubyte tree: each node of
+this tree is token list with n+1 tokens (first token consist the byte
+from the byte sequence itself and the other tokens point to the
+branches). If you travel from root of the tree to a leaf then you
+find exactly one byte sequence which we have to convert to one byte or
+control sequence. There are two variants of the leaf: the ``definitive
+end'' or the ``middle leaf'' if a longer byte sequence exists and the mubyte
+tree continues under this leaf. First variant is implemented as one
+memory word where the link part includes the token to
+which we have to convert and type part includes the number 60 (normal
+conversion) or 1..52 (insert the control sequence).
+The second variant of ``middle leaf'' is implemented as two memory words:
+first one has a type advanced by 64 and link points to the second
+word where info part includes the token to which we have to convert
+and link points to the next token list with the branches of
+the subtree.
+
+The inverse: one byte to multi byte (for log printing and \.{\\write}
+printing) is implemented via a pool. Each multibyte sequence is stored
+in a pool as a string and |mubyte_write|[{\it printed char\/}] points
+to this string.
